Urban EV Cost vs Gasoline: The Numbers That Matter
In my analysis of city-wide charging data, the Federal Energy Regulatory Commission reports that the average cost of electric power for urban EVs in 2025 sits at 20 cents per kWh, dropping to 17 cents in peak cities. By contrast, gasoline averaged $3.12 per gallon, equating to a 44% cheaper daily operational cost for the electric model. That differential becomes stark when you calculate cost per mile: an electric vehicle at 3.5 mi/kWh costs roughly $0.06 per mile, while a gasoline compact sedan at 28 mpg costs about $0.11 per mile.
| Metric | Electric (Urban) | Gasoline (Urban) |
|---|---|---|
| Energy Cost per kWh / Gallon | $0.20 | $3.12 |
| Cost per Mile | $0.06 | $0.11 |
| Monthly Operating Cost (1,200 mi) | $72 | $132 |

Frequently Asked Questions
Q: How do urban EV sub-niches differ from mainstream electric sedans?
A: Urban sub-niches such as e-scooters, micro-crossovers, and delivery vans are smaller, cost-focused, and often built for shorter range city trips. They typically have lower battery capacities, cheaper purchase prices, and qualify for larger tax credits, making them more accessible for first-time buyers than full-size sedans.
Q: What are the key financial benefits of switching to an urban EV?
A: Owners save on fuel (electricity at ~20¢/kWh vs $3.12/gal gasoline), reduce maintenance costs, and can claim federal and state tax credits ranging from $1,000 to $7,500. Combined, these factors can lower the total cost of ownership by 15-30% compared with a comparable gasoline vehicle.
Q: How quickly can a buyer expect to recoup the upfront cost of a sub-niche EV?
A: Recoup periods vary, but most first-time buyers see break-even within 3-4 years thanks to lower electricity costs, reduced maintenance, and tax incentives. High-usage commuters may achieve payback in as little as 2 years.
Q: Are there any risks associated with the current sales decline?
A: The primary risk is longer dealer wait times and potentially higher resale values, which can increase upfront costs. However, leasing sub-niche models or purchasing through incentive-rich programs can mitigate these concerns.
Q: What should a first-time buyer prioritize when selecting an urban EV?
A: Prioritize battery range that matches daily commute distance, verify eligibility for federal and state tax credits, and consider bundled starter packages that include a home charger and maintenance plan. These factors together maximize affordability and ease of use.
